In July, Disentis, Switzerland experiences a delightful blend of summer warmth and refreshing mountain breezes. With maximum temperatures reaching 25°C (76°F) and an average of 12°C (53°F), the high-altitude village offers cool respite from the heat, though daytime warmth gives way to chilly nights with lows plummeting to 1°C (35°F). This month sees significant precipitation, with 207 mm (8.1 in) spread across 22 days, creating a lush, vibrant landscape. Coupled with high humidity levels averaging 83%, July in Disentis is a season of dynamic weather, inviting nature enthusiasts and adventure seekers to embrace both the warmth of summer and the refreshing embrace of mountain rain.

In July, Disentis experiences a notable peak in precipitation, accumulating 207 mm (8.1 in) over 22 days of rain. This significant rainfall marks a continuation of the trend established in June, where the region saw 192 mm (7.6 in) across the same number of days. The increased moisture in July contributes to the area's lush landscapes, as the combination of warm temperatures and frequent showers transforms the surroundings into a vibrant display of greenery. As summer progresses, July's precipitation sets the stage for the even heavier downpours anticipated in August, where average rainfall surges to 269 mm (10.6 in), illustrating a seasonal pattern of increasing moisture that underscores Disentis's rich Alpine ecosystem.

July and January showcase strikingly different weather patterns. In July, temperatures range from a chilly minimum of 1°C (35°F) to a pleasant maximum of 25°C (76°F), with an average of 12°C (53°F). The month experiences considerable precipitation, averaging 207 mm (8.1 in) over about 22 days, coupled with a humidity level of 83%. In contrast, January presents a frigid climate, with temperatures plummeting to a minimum of -24°C (-12°F) and averaging -8°C (17°F), reaching a maximum of just 7°C (44°F). Precipitation is lower in January, totaling 136 mm (5.4 in) across approximately 12 days, but the humidity is notably higher at 92%.
